Muffin in a Minute
1 egg
1/4 cup almond flour
2 tbsp flaxseed meal or ground flaxseed
1 tbsp. coconut oil or butter melted
1/2 tsp baking powder
*SWEET version - also add 1 tsp sweetener, 1 tsp cinnamon and 1/2 tsp vanilla,
(may also add chopped pecans, walnuts, strawberries, blueberries, dark choc. chips.)

*SAVORY version: also add garlic or onion powder, parmesan cheese or rosemary
Put the oil or butter at the bottom of a coffee mug and zap it to melt it (this also coats the mug so the muffin doesn't stick)
Stir the rest of the ingredients into the mug until smooth and microwave 1.5 to 2 minutes, until the top is no longer wet.
I like to run a knife around the edges to free it up and it just pops out onto the plate.
Spread with butter or cream cheese or nut butter.
